It is a type of wood burning
To decorate wood and skin, primitive people used fire-baked stones or charcoal. Later, special pyrography and metal tools were invented. These allowed for more precise temperature control. In the United States, pyrography was popularized in the late nineteenth and early twentieth century. There were many wood-burning tools available to suit different purposes. Different types of tools were available. Solid-point machines could produce intricate images while wire-point machinery was ideal for stamping designs onto leather.

You can do it with a mask

A face mask is an important safety precaution in pyrography. The smoke and toxic fumes from pyrography can damage lungs. It is also important to work safely in well-ventilated areas.
